All trademarks belong to their respective owners.Agents and Abilities: Your Tactical Toolkit in Valorant
In Valorant, your chosen “Agent” is more than just a character model; they are your tactical toolkit, offering a unique set of abilities that fundamentally impact gameplay. Mastering your Agent’s kit and understanding how their abilities synergize with teammates is as crucial as aiming. Each Agent falls into a specific role, guiding their utility on the battlefield.
Unleashing Your Power: Agent Roles and Abilities
Every Agent brings something unique to the team.
- Controllers: (e.g., Brimstone, Omen, Viper) Excel at blocking lines of sight with smokes, denying areas, and forcing enemies into unfavorable positions. They dictate map control.
- Duelists: (e.g., Jett, Reyna, Phoenix) Designed for aggressive entry-fragging and securing kills. Their abilities often help them push into sites or win duels.
- Initiators: (e.g., Sova, Breach, Skye) Focus on gathering information about enemy positions or disrupting enemy defenses to set up pushes for their team.
- Sentinels: (e.g., Sage, Cypher, Killjoy) Specialize in holding flanks, locking down sites, and providing defensive utility with traps, walls, or healing.
- Ability Economy: Most abilities cost “Credits” (earned per round) or are free (signature ability, regenerates). Your “Ultimate” ability charges over time and with kills/objectives.
- Strategic Usage: Don’t just spam abilities! Use them thoughtfully to gain information, block vision, heal teammates, or create entry opportunities. Coordinate with your team.
- Learning Curve: Each Agent’s abilities require practice to use effectively. Learn their timings, range, and optimal scenarios.
Experiment with different Agents to find ones that match your preferred playstyle and complement your team’s composition. Your abilities are your secret weapon in Valorant.
